csp2021游记
初赛 day -3
快初赛了
刷完这个 NOIP2016 就都刷完了
83.5 还行
(感觉充满了信心)
day -1
明天就要初赛了
大半夜的我仍在快乐地刷视频 qwq
day 0
(早上的我此刻还没有意识到事情的严重性)
这题怎么一年比一年阴间
什么 base64 编码,笛卡尔树+Euler 序列搞 RMQ
最后一题还 121 行
完全不会呜呜呜
合分 56.5,坐标 SD,很慌
如果能过会继续在这篇博客更新复赛
复赛 day -4
啊,居然过了
然后我发现我啥都不会了 qwq
day 0
上午 10:00 赶高铁前往日照
12:30 到了考场门口
看到大家都在讨论各种算法怎么写,我就发现我真的都忘了(完了完了
t1
签到题总不会太难吧
emm...O(n2)一眼确实出来了,但这数据范围好像过不了啊。。
好像可以用树维护一下
哎算了有点难写,先写个O(n2)下一题了
半个小时后
t2
好像有点难,先过了
t3
这题好像还行,想了一个O(Tn)的做法:
在每个点处标记另一个点的位置,我们分两次操作(第一次选 L 或 R,以 L 为例子):先选取第一个点(字典序)标记为 1,查找该数字另一次出现的位置,标记为 n,再查找 n 位置所组成的连通块(?左右有没有出现 L 或 R 的数字(优先 L),依次标记即可(常数有点大,不过有O2问题不大)
如图所示:

调了三个半小时,离考试结束三分钟发现因为最后要字典序排序,所有查找都要分开写
三分钟迅速复制粘贴,也不管码风了,最后一分钟成功把大样例调过
结束了
期望得分 140(-40) 吧
不过最后时间实在太赶,数据范围什么的都没检查
希望不会在这方面出问题
更新日志
2025/10/12 07:17
查看所有更新日志
f18c9-Reuploads previous blogs于